Hollidays/traditions
In Iceland we have a lot of holidays and traditions which are important for social inclusion, Some of which are Þorrablót, Öskudagur, Þorláksmessa, Föstudagurinn langi, menningarnótt and þrettándinn.

Currency
Our currency is called “króna” and it consists of a 500, 1000, 2000, 5000 and a 10000 króna bill.
And our coins consist of a 1, 5, 10, 50 and a 100 króna coin
